MEADE – Nathan Allen (Nate) Vanderpool, 26, died Tuesday, May 27, 2025 at Northwest Medical Center in Bentonville, Ark.
He was born July 3, 1998 to Shane and Randi (Benear) Vanderpool.
He graduated from Meade High School in 2017.
Following graduation, he entered the workforce and earned his certification as an auto and diesel mechanic, later working for McLarty Daniel Chrysler Dodge Ram Jeep in northwest Arkansas.
He was always up for new adventures and liked to stay active by going hiking, fishing and enjoying nature with family and friends.
He had a passion for working on vehicles, playing video games, watching scary movies, spending time with his family, and being a great father.
Survivors include his parents; wife, MaKenzie Marie Hailey; his children, Raelynn Sierra Vanderpool and Jaxton Dale Vanderpool; sister, Ondraya Vanderpool; niece, Gemma Wylie; nephew, Zayde Vanderpool; maternal grandmother, Pat Benear; paternal grandmother, Sandy Vanderpool; uncles, Ben Benear and Trevis Vanderpool; and many other family and friends.
He was preceded in death by his maternal grandfather, Frank Benear; and paternal grandfather, Dale Vanderpool.
